> I'm trying to get Apache::VMonitor to load on a new mod_perl 1.23/Apache
> 1.3.12/perl 5.005_03 installation. mod_perl is up and running fine,
> however I can't get Apache::VMonitor working. If I add 
> 
> 	use Apache::VMonitor;
> 
> to my startup file, I can't start httpd, I get:
>

I'm sorry, I was away and didn't have a chance to answer mod_perl emails
yet. I saw your post at the list.

It seems that you and me have the same system. Mine is linux RH6.1
apache1.13 mod_perl1.23 perl5.005_03. And it works Ok. 

Your problem has nothing to do with Apache::VMonitor, since it relies on
Apache::Util to work. You should post a proper bug report to the list. By
proper I mean asking for help with Apache::Util and not Apache::VMonitor,
so the right people will look into it.

You should try this script:

  my $r = Apache->request;
  $r->send_http_header("text/html");
  use Apache::Util ();
  print Apache::Util::escape_html("<code>");

If this doesn't produce "<code>" and produces the same errors, you have
some problem with Apache::Util. Did 'make test' pass Ok when you have
installed mod_perl?
